It is urgent to expand TCMP by making full use of advanced science and technology.Jingzhiguanxin (JZGX) tablet has been listed in the first section of 2005's edition of "Pharmacopoeia of the People's Republic of China", and composed of "danshen" (Radix Salviae Miltiorrhizae), "chishao" (Radix Paeoniae Rubrae), "chuanxiong" (Rhizoma Chuan-xiong), "honghua" (Flos Carthami) and "jiangxiang"(Lignum Dalbergiae Odorafera). It is primarily applied to the treatment of coronary artery disease and coronarism. The main action mechanism of JZGX prescription is improving blood circle and clearing up silt in the body. In this doctoral paper, JZGX was selected as model drug of TCMP and prepared into osmotic pump controlled preparation, which provided a new method of traditional Chinese medicine modernization.It is backward for the qualitative analytical methods of JZGX in pharmacopoeia and could not precisely analyze the contents of drugs. So the qualitative analytical methods of danshensu, paeoniflorin, ferulic acid and safflower yellow A, which were the maker compounds of JZGX, were built. TLC methods were used to identify four compounds, UV method was used to measure safflower yellow A, and HPLC methods were used to determine four compounds. The total HPLC method of danshensu, paeoniflorin and safflower yellow A was built for the first time, which was fast, convenient, met the need of determination. The correlation of different methods and compounds was fine by f2 factor comparison. Above-mentioned analytical methods provided suitable means in future study of JZGX controlled preparation.
